Output 100307bb6446bc8b62c86822fff5ae0f6d8d51ee88463d5b5aaf9801ec339df2:0

value
23568428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11d1aa29a303bf9264dc74e91e34a49cf4ff2cdc OP_EQUAL
address
M9XNtT3iZwufX42Qnz5gQscQ6z3XhcQCSy
transaction
100307bb6446bc8b62c86822fff5ae0f6d8d51ee88463d5b5aaf9801ec339df2
spent
true